Alikhan Smailov meets with Uzbekistan President in Tashkent

On Friday, May 5, Prime Minister of Kazakhstan Alikhan Smailov and President of Uzbekistan Shavkat Mirziyoyev met in Tashkent.

Alikhan Smailov conveyed warm words of welcome from the Head of State Kassym-Jomart Tokayev and noted that the interaction between Kazakhstan and Uzbekistan is a vivid example of strategic partnership based on trust and mutual understanding. In particular, the governments of the two countries are under special control of the implementation of agreements reached as a result of recent talks at the highest level. 

The Prime Minister also informed of the outcome of the 20th meeting of the Intergovernmental Commission on Bilateral Cooperation, where the sides discussed in detail the cooperation in industry, agriculture, energy, environment, transit and transport sector, etc. Agreements were reached to continue work on expanding the range of goods in mutual trade and launching new investment and cooperation projects. 

The parties stressed the importance of construction of the Central Asia International Center for Industrial Cooperation on the Kazakhstan-Uzbekistan border, which will give an impetus to effective industrial cooperation between the two countries. 

At the end of the meeting, readiness to continue active work for progressive development of interstate cooperation was indicated.
